M.E COMPUTER SCIENCE AND ENGINEERING
FIRST SEMESTER:
SYLLABUS
MA9219 OPERATIONS RESEARCH
L T P C
3 1 0 4
UNIT I QUEUEING MODELS 9
Poisson Process – Markovian Queues – Single and Multi-server Models – Little’s formula –
Machine Interference Model – Steady State analysis – Self Service Queue.
UNIT II ADVANCED QUEUEING MODELS 9
Non- Markovian Queues – Pollaczek Khintchine Formula – Queues in Series – Open Queueing
Networks –Closed Queueing networks.
UNIT III SIMULATION 9
Discrete Even Simulation – Monte – Carlo Simulation – Stochastic Simulation – Applications to
Queueing systems.
UNIT IV LINEAR PROGRAMMING 9
Formulation – Graphical solution – Simplex method – Two phase method - Transportation and
Assignment Problems.
UNIT V NON-LINEAR PROGRAMMING 9
Lagrange multipliers – Equality constraints – Inequality constraints – Kuhn - Tucker conditions –
Quadratic Programming.
L + T: 45+15 =60
TEXT BOOKS:
1. Winston.W.L. “Operations Research”, Fourth Edition, Thomson – Brooks/Cole, 2003.
2. Taha, H.A. “Operations Research: An Introduction”, Ninth Edition, Pearson Education
Edition, Asia, New Delhi, 2002.
EBOOK
CS9211 COMPUTER ARCHITECTURE
L T P C
3 0 0 3
UNIT I FUNDAMENTALS OF COMPUTER DESIGN AND PIPELINING 9
Fundamentals of Computer Design – Measuring and reporting performance – Quantitative
principles of computer design. Instruction set principles – Classifying ISA – Design issues.
Pipelining – Basic concepts – Hazards – Implementation – Multicycle operations.
UNIT II INSTRUCTION LEVEL PARALLELISM WITH DYNAMIC APPROACHES 9
Concepts – Dynamic Scheduling – Dynamic hardware prediction – Multiple issue – Hardware
based speculation – Limitations of ILP – Case studies.
UNIT III INSTRUCTION LEVEL PARALLELISM WITH SOFTWARE APPROACHES 9
Compiler techniques for exposing ILP – Static branch prediction – VLIW – Advanced compiler
support – Hardware support for exposing more parallelism – Hardware versus software
speculation mechanisms – Case studies.
UNIT IV MULTIPROCESSORS AND MULTICORE ARCHITECTURES 9
Symmetric and distributed shared memory architectures – Performance issues –
Synchronisation issues – Models of memory consistency – Software and hardware
multithreading – SMT and CMP architectures – Design issues – Case studies.
UNIT V MEMORY AND I/O 9
Cache performance – Reducing cache miss penalty and miss rate – Reducing hit time – Main
memory and performance – Memory technology. Types of storage devices – Buses – RAID –
Reliability, availability and dependability – I/O performance measures – Designing an I/O
system.
REFERENCES:
1. John L. Hennessey and David A. Patterson, “ Computer Architecture – A quantitative
approach”, Morgan Kaufmann / Elsevier, 4th. edition, 2007.
2. David E. Culler, Jaswinder Pal Singh, “Parallel Computing Architecture : A hardware/
software approach” , Morgan Kaufmann / Elsevier, 1997.
3. William Stallings, “ Computer Organization and Architecture – Designing for
Performance”, Pearson Education, Seventh Edition, 2006.
4. Behrooz Parhami, “Computer Architecture”, Oxford University Press, 2006.
EBOOK
CS9212 DATA STRUCTURES AND ALGORITHMS
L T P C
3 0 0 3
UNIT I COMPLEXITY ANALYSIS & ELEMENTARY DATA STRUCTURES 9
Asymptotic notations – Properties of big oh notation – asymptotic notation with several
parameters – conditional asymptotic notation – amortized analysis – NP-completeness – NPhard
– recurrence equations – solving recurrence equations – arrays – linked lists – trees.
7
UNIT II HEAP STRUCTURES 9
Min-max heaps – Deaps – Leftist heaps –Binomial heaps – Fibonacci heaps – Skew heaps -
Lazy-binomial heaps.
UNIT III SEARCH STRUCTURES 9
Binary search trees – AVL trees – 2-3 trees – 2-3-4 trees – Red-black trees – B-trees – splay
trees – Tries.
UNIT IV GREEDY & DIVIDE AND CONQUER 9
Quicksort – Strassen’s matrix multiplication – Convex hull - Tree-vertex splitting – Job
sequencing with deadlines – Optimal storage on tapes
UNIT V DYNAMIC PROGRAMMING AND BACKTRACKING 9
Multistage graphs – 0/1 knapsack using dynamic programming – Flow shop scheduling – 8-
queens problem – graph coloring – knapsack using backtracking
TOTAL = 45
REFERENCES:
1. E. Horowitz, S.Sahni and Dinesh Mehta, Fundamentals of Data structures in C++,
Galgotia, 1999.
2. E. Horowitz, S.Sahni and S. Rajasekaran, Computer Algorithms / C++, Galgotia, 1999.
3. Adam Drozdex, Data Structures and algorithms in C++, Second Edition, Thomson
learning – vikas publishing house, 2001.
4. G. Brassard and P. Bratley, Algorithmics: Theory and Practice, Printice –Hall, 1988.
5. Thomas H.Corman, Charles E.Leiserson, Ronald L. Rivest, ”Introduction to Algorithms”,
Second Edition, PHI 2003.
EBOOK
http://www.mediafire.com/?ie2ts747ox9h759
SE9213 OBJECT ORIENTED SOFTWARE ENGINEERING
L T P C
3 0 0 3
UNIT I INTRODUCTION
System Concepts – Software Engineering Concepts – Development Activities – Managing
Software Development – Unified Modeling Language – Project Organization – Communication
UNIT II ANALYSIS
Requirements Elicitation – Concepts – Activities – Management – Analysis Object Model –
Analysis Dynamic Models
UNIT III SYSTEM DESIGN
Decomposing the system – Overview of System Design – System Design Concepts – System
Design Activities – Addressing Design Goals – Managing System Design
UNIT IV OBJECT DESIGN AND IMPLEMENTATION ISSUES
Reusing Pattern Solutions – Specifying Interfaces – Mapping Models to Code – Testing
UNIT V MANAGING CHANGE
Rationale Management – Configuration Management – Project Management – Software Life
Cycle
REFERENCES:
1. Bernd Bruegge, Alan H Dutoit, Object-Oriented Software Engineering, 2nd ed, Pearson
Education, 2004.
2. Craig Larman, Applying UML and Patterns, 3rd ed, Pearson Education, 2005.
3. Stephen Schach, Software Engineering 7th ed, McGraw-Hill, 2007.
EBOOK
http://www.mediafire.com/?y9xfq7w5fbf9a9h
FIRST SEMESTER:
SYLLABUS
MA9219 OPERATIONS RESEARCH
L T P C
3 1 0 4
UNIT I QUEUEING MODELS 9
Poisson Process – Markovian Queues – Single and Multi-server Models – Little’s formula –
Machine Interference Model – Steady State analysis – Self Service Queue.
UNIT II ADVANCED QUEUEING MODELS 9
Non- Markovian Queues – Pollaczek Khintchine Formula – Queues in Series – Open Queueing
Networks –Closed Queueing networks.
UNIT III SIMULATION 9
Discrete Even Simulation – Monte – Carlo Simulation – Stochastic Simulation – Applications to
Queueing systems.
UNIT IV LINEAR PROGRAMMING 9
Formulation – Graphical solution – Simplex method – Two phase method - Transportation and
Assignment Problems.
UNIT V NON-LINEAR PROGRAMMING 9
Lagrange multipliers – Equality constraints – Inequality constraints – Kuhn - Tucker conditions –
Quadratic Programming.
L + T: 45+15 =60
TEXT BOOKS:
1. Winston.W.L. “Operations Research”, Fourth Edition, Thomson – Brooks/Cole, 2003.
2. Taha, H.A. “Operations Research: An Introduction”, Ninth Edition, Pearson Education
Edition, Asia, New Delhi, 2002.
EBOOK
CS9211 COMPUTER ARCHITECTURE
L T P C
3 0 0 3
UNIT I FUNDAMENTALS OF COMPUTER DESIGN AND PIPELINING 9
Fundamentals of Computer Design – Measuring and reporting performance – Quantitative
principles of computer design. Instruction set principles – Classifying ISA – Design issues.
Pipelining – Basic concepts – Hazards – Implementation – Multicycle operations.
UNIT II INSTRUCTION LEVEL PARALLELISM WITH DYNAMIC APPROACHES 9
Concepts – Dynamic Scheduling – Dynamic hardware prediction – Multiple issue – Hardware
based speculation – Limitations of ILP – Case studies.
UNIT III INSTRUCTION LEVEL PARALLELISM WITH SOFTWARE APPROACHES 9
Compiler techniques for exposing ILP – Static branch prediction – VLIW – Advanced compiler
support – Hardware support for exposing more parallelism – Hardware versus software
speculation mechanisms – Case studies.
UNIT IV MULTIPROCESSORS AND MULTICORE ARCHITECTURES 9
Symmetric and distributed shared memory architectures – Performance issues –
Synchronisation issues – Models of memory consistency – Software and hardware
multithreading – SMT and CMP architectures – Design issues – Case studies.
UNIT V MEMORY AND I/O 9
Cache performance – Reducing cache miss penalty and miss rate – Reducing hit time – Main
memory and performance – Memory technology. Types of storage devices – Buses – RAID –
Reliability, availability and dependability – I/O performance measures – Designing an I/O
system.
REFERENCES:
1. John L. Hennessey and David A. Patterson, “ Computer Architecture – A quantitative
approach”, Morgan Kaufmann / Elsevier, 4th. edition, 2007.
2. David E. Culler, Jaswinder Pal Singh, “Parallel Computing Architecture : A hardware/
software approach” , Morgan Kaufmann / Elsevier, 1997.
3. William Stallings, “ Computer Organization and Architecture – Designing for
Performance”, Pearson Education, Seventh Edition, 2006.
4. Behrooz Parhami, “Computer Architecture”, Oxford University Press, 2006.
EBOOK
CS9212 DATA STRUCTURES AND ALGORITHMS
L T P C
3 0 0 3
UNIT I COMPLEXITY ANALYSIS & ELEMENTARY DATA STRUCTURES 9
Asymptotic notations – Properties of big oh notation – asymptotic notation with several
parameters – conditional asymptotic notation – amortized analysis – NP-completeness – NPhard
– recurrence equations – solving recurrence equations – arrays – linked lists – trees.
7
UNIT II HEAP STRUCTURES 9
Min-max heaps – Deaps – Leftist heaps –Binomial heaps – Fibonacci heaps – Skew heaps -
Lazy-binomial heaps.
UNIT III SEARCH STRUCTURES 9
Binary search trees – AVL trees – 2-3 trees – 2-3-4 trees – Red-black trees – B-trees – splay
trees – Tries.
UNIT IV GREEDY & DIVIDE AND CONQUER 9
Quicksort – Strassen’s matrix multiplication – Convex hull - Tree-vertex splitting – Job
sequencing with deadlines – Optimal storage on tapes
UNIT V DYNAMIC PROGRAMMING AND BACKTRACKING 9
Multistage graphs – 0/1 knapsack using dynamic programming – Flow shop scheduling – 8-
queens problem – graph coloring – knapsack using backtracking
TOTAL = 45
REFERENCES:
1. E. Horowitz, S.Sahni and Dinesh Mehta, Fundamentals of Data structures in C++,
Galgotia, 1999.
2. E. Horowitz, S.Sahni and S. Rajasekaran, Computer Algorithms / C++, Galgotia, 1999.
3. Adam Drozdex, Data Structures and algorithms in C++, Second Edition, Thomson
learning – vikas publishing house, 2001.
4. G. Brassard and P. Bratley, Algorithmics: Theory and Practice, Printice –Hall, 1988.
5. Thomas H.Corman, Charles E.Leiserson, Ronald L. Rivest, ”Introduction to Algorithms”,
Second Edition, PHI 2003.
EBOOK
http://www.mediafire.com/?ie2ts747ox9h759
SE9213 OBJECT ORIENTED SOFTWARE ENGINEERING
L T P C
3 0 0 3
UNIT I INTRODUCTION
System Concepts – Software Engineering Concepts – Development Activities – Managing
Software Development – Unified Modeling Language – Project Organization – Communication
UNIT II ANALYSIS
Requirements Elicitation – Concepts – Activities – Management – Analysis Object Model –
Analysis Dynamic Models
UNIT III SYSTEM DESIGN
Decomposing the system – Overview of System Design – System Design Concepts – System
Design Activities – Addressing Design Goals – Managing System Design
UNIT IV OBJECT DESIGN AND IMPLEMENTATION ISSUES
Reusing Pattern Solutions – Specifying Interfaces – Mapping Models to Code – Testing
UNIT V MANAGING CHANGE
Rationale Management – Configuration Management – Project Management – Software Life
Cycle
REFERENCES:
1. Bernd Bruegge, Alan H Dutoit, Object-Oriented Software Engineering, 2nd ed, Pearson
Education, 2004.
2. Craig Larman, Applying UML and Patterns, 3rd ed, Pearson Education, 2005.
3. Stephen Schach, Software Engineering 7th ed, McGraw-Hill, 2007.
EBOOK
http://www.mediafire.com/?y9xfq7w5fbf9a9h









thanks :)...gud work :)
ReplyDeletesir we need materials for web technology,advance database technology,advance system software for second sem so plz kindly help us by providing those materials
ReplyDeleteHai i need materials for Operation Research and Computer Architecture.Please provide me.
ReplyDeleteThanks
Dear sir/Madam....we need the notes Multimedia system and software project mgt......
ReplyDeletekindly upload as soon as possible
Respected Sir/Madam,
ReplyDeleteI cant able to download Fundamentals of Data structure.. Can u Please Upload the Book Sir/Madam.
Thank You
please upload vlsi digital signal processing systems..
ReplyDeleteauthor:KESHAB K.PARHI SOLUTION MANUEL AND BOOK
post anna university M.E VLSI DESIGN QUESTION PAPERS REGULATION-2009
ReplyDelete1.VLSI SIGNAL PROCESSING
2.LOW POWER VLSI
3.ASIC
Data Warehousing, Data Mining and OLAP
ReplyDeleteAUTHORS: Alex Berson and Stephen J Smith
Also questions papers of Anna University ME Computer Science
1) Data Warehousing & Data Mining
2) Multimedia Systems
3) Software Quality Assurance
Please upload the Text Book & Question Papers
Can i get ppt, notes for Software Project Management....??
ReplyDeletesir i need simple notes for all subjects in applied electronics deparment(for first,second and third sem)
ReplyDeletei'm doing ME in applied electronics department...i want PPt notes for all the subjects(first,second and third sem)
ReplyDelete1)AP9224 embedded systems
2)AP9223 CONTROL ENGINEERING
3)AP9211 ADVANCED DIGITAL SIGNAL PROCESSING
4)ADVANCED MICROPROCESSORS AND MICRO CONTROLLORS
5)AP9251 DIGITAL IMAGE PROCESSING
6)VL9261 ASIC DESIGN
Dear friend
ReplyDeleteI am doing ME CSE first year and I can't download the e books ( error is file deleted) pls upload the ebooks. Thanks
dear friend....
ReplyDeleteam doing M.E (CSE) .. i need first sem meterials , so please publish it ...thanks
Dear Friend..
ReplyDeleteExcept Computer Architecture no other files are able to download.. all are deleted in that link. please upload again or sent to me - senthilafree@gmail.com.
Thanks a lot for your support.
Senthil.
sir all the media fire links posted is invalid sir.. all t files has been removed pls update t new one
ReplyDeleteHi i am studying M.E. first year in coimbatore, i don't know about chennai anna university, i feel its very difficult, so i request you to send all semester question paper models and study materials. any one can help who has see this comment. thank u
ReplyDeleteby santhosh.
Which Department?
DeleteHi Can you please upload books / materials for ME VLSI
ReplyDeletepls upload this book ...E. Horowitz, S.Sahni and Dinesh Mehta, Fundamentals of Data structures in C++,
ReplyDeleteGalgotia, 1999.
Except Data structures, other links are dead. Plz repost it.
ReplyDeleteSir,
ReplyDeleteWill you please upload the ME (Communication System) materials and the previous years question papers.
hi sir
ReplyDeletei am pursuing ME(APPLIED ELECTRONICS)1st yr...pls upload pevious yr question papers and ebooks for my dept.
hello sir ,
ReplyDeleteit's too difficult for me to download,how can I sir?
pls help me
sent me the downloads to my id friends
Deletesujeemithun@gmail.com
pls friends
hi can you please upload the study materials for 3rd semester cse?..... the subject is Software project mangement.... need 2nd unit material......
ReplyDeleteyour are done a excellent work.All the very best
ReplyDeletehi,i need 2 nd sem M.E/CSE book materials...Can u provide the ebook links.
ReplyDeletehai sir..i need ASIC,Cad for vlsi,computer arch,embedded,digital control eng,analog ic question paper.plz send me my mail id is pj.sarojini@gmail.com
ReplyDeleteYour blog is very informative and gracefully
ReplyDeleteyour guideline is very good.Thank you
Engineering college
Best engineering college in india
Private engineering college
pharmacy college
pharmacy college in india
top pharmacy college
Polytechnic college
Top polytechnic college
Top private polytechnic college
Top polytechnic colleges in India
Techanical colleges
Polytechnic college in india
Leading call center
Outbound call center india
Cheap Seo services india
hi sir ,thanks for the book materials.However the link which u have provided to download not working,especially for operations research,advance data structure algorithms & object oriented s/m engg. plz do the need full.
ReplyDeleteThank u.:)